SMB Transparency Challenges

Meaning ● SMB Transparency Challenges refer to the difficulties small and medium-sized businesses face in maintaining open, honest, and readily accessible information across all operational levels, particularly as they scale through growth, adopt automation technologies, and implement new systems. In the landscape of SMBs, these challenges often surface as a consequence of limited resources, informal communication structures, and a lack of dedicated personnel responsible for fostering transparent practices. ● Furthermore, effective implementation of automation can be hampered by a lack of clear communication about system functionality and data usage, potentially breeding mistrust among employees. ● These challenges also impact stakeholders, with a lack of transparency affecting investor confidence and client relationships due to unclear business processes. This can translate into difficulties acquiring new customers, or even reduced sales from existing clientele. ● To proactively manage this issue, it is vital to have open communication policies and procedures in place. ● SMBs should also prioritize employee education to enhance understanding of internal business operations. As a result, SMBs must address these transparency gaps to unlock their full potential for sustainable business success.
